About Abijah Wood

Abijah Bowen Wood (1663 - 1746), daughter of Thomas Bowen and Elizabeth Nichols, was born 21 May 1663 at Middleborough, Plymouth County, Massachusetts; she died at the age of 83 on 21 May 1746 at Middleborough and was buried at Nemasket Hill Cemetery. She married Abiel Wood (1659 - 1719) on 16 December 1683 at Middleborough.

Children of Abiel and Abijah Wood

  1. Elnathan Wood (14 April 1686 - 20 April 1752)
  2. Abijah Wood (20 February 1688 - 25 December 1777) married Isaac Tinkham
  3. Abiel Wood (19 March 1690 - )
  4. Timothy Wood (13 October 1693 - 22 August 1756)
  5. Jerusha Wood (11 November 1695 - 30 January 1770) married John Vaughan
  6. Ebenezer Wood (4 August 1697 - 5 December 1768)
  7. Thomas Wood (30 January 1703 - 27 January 1745)

Headstone Inscription

In memory of Mrs. Abijah Wood widow of Abial Wood who deceaced May ye 21 1746 in ye 83rd year of her age
